Assigning the locomotive addresses to the detectors
You can assign up to 13 locomotive address groups to each of the two
detectors. In one group is possible:
a single locomotive address,
several locomotive addresses between a lowest and a highest
address
Notice: You can invert the locomotive address groups when assigning
the switching outputs. Then the output will be switched only when
locomotives not included in the assigned address group are pulling into
the section.
You can enter locomotive addresses up to 9999. In generally, each
locomotive address group is defined by four CVs (even groups with only
one locomotive address):
1st CV: thousand and hundred digit of the lowest locomotive address
2nd CV: ten and one digit of the lowest locomotive address
3rd CV: thousand and hundred digit of the highest locomotive address
4th CV: ten and one digit of the highest locomotive address
